Tranquil Tootie

Tootie was surrendered to the Animal Shelter due to ongoing issues with a “urethral obstruction,” a lifethreatening condition. The intake veterinarian was struck by how sweet he was and immediately became smitten. Many cats are scared and will hiss, growl or lash out, but Tootie was a little angel from the start. Together, the Fairfax County Animal Shelter, Friends of the Fairfax County Animal Shelter, and the vet’s colleagues worked to save Tootie from an otherwise terminal illness. 
 
Already in possession of one buff male neutered tabby with urethral obstruction, the vet felt well equipped to bring Tootie home a few days later and introduce him to his new home.  
 
Update: Tootie has been doing great! He loves nothing more than to play with his toys, and cuddle in an open lap. He gained a new home and a new best friend and is still as sweet as ever. Thank you Fairfax County Animal Shelter and Friends!
